Lol, thank you PixieP ! Yes, it is my totally natural texture. Depending on the day, it looks more or less wavy and more or less voluminous. It evolves in the full 2 range, from 2c when super wavy to 2a after several days of tight bunning. This picture has been taken right after my hair was dry, on a wash day, so it is much more voluminous than a few days later. I trim my hemline in such a way that it optimizes the optical volume effect. But I admit that I have never had such a hemline in my life before, except maybe when I was in my healthy twenties... I have to take a lot of food complements because I suffer from a lot of deficiencies in oligo-elements due to poor intestinal absorption. I have probably been suffering from it since my early thirties (I'm 52 now). So now that my hair finally looks like what it should always have been looking, it is a very good present of life ! :)

raemarthe
February 15th, 2017, 02:05 PM
Beautiful!!! Your hair are what I dream mine to be when it grows, as I have a similar texture. Have you shared anywhere your routine?

Aw thank you! my routine for the past few years has been this: Cowash once or twice a week and then use a silicone free conditioner, afterwards I use a gel and thick leave in conditioner. On the days I don't cowash but still shower I rinse my scalp and apply conditioner from my ears down. Even if I stretch washes it is vital I still get in the shower and detangle with conditioner every other day or else I will get crazy knots that lead to breakage. I use a non sulfate shampoo once a month, and sulfates are okay if I only use them every 3 or 4 months. I never use silicones because I feel like they just make my hair more fragile. I know they're supposed to be good for damaged hair, but when I use them I feel like they weaken my white dots.

And also, I try to use a DT once every week or two.
Hope that helped!
